IDEALS Tools Development
IDEALS tools (assessments and instructional materials) have been created and tested by a diverse team of engineering design and assessment experts for utilization in either disciplinary or multidisciplinary design project contexts. more...IDEALS tools address learning outcomes derived from the profile of successful engineers, based on input from 100 engineering professionals and engineering design faculty members. Sixteen separate assessments have been created. Some have been implemented with hundreds of students in engineering, business, and other disciplines at over a dozen institutions. Assessments and instructional materials are organized into modules that are available online to approved design instructors.
IDEALS Online Assessments
IDEALS assessments are available online for areas that include: teamwork, professional development (lifelong learning), professional responsibility (and ethics), design processes, and solution assets (stages of design solutions). more...For each area, one or more formative assessments provide questions that probe students' (individuals' or teams') understanding, facilitate discussion, aid in developing a framework for learning, and challenge learning and progress. Instructor feedback (and occasionally, peer feedback) provides personalized review of progress and comments to guide future performance. A summative assessment is available for each performance area to test students' understandings and give evidence of performances at critical project milestones. Student responses are scored online by the instructor.
IDEALS Instructional Materials
IDEALS instructional materials support professional areas that include: teamwork, professional development (lifelong learning), and professional responsibility (and ethics). more...An instructor's guide gives background for the topic, offers suggested pre-class and in-class assignments, provides suggestions for facilitation of the materials, refers to readings or worksheets needed for the assignments, and explains use of the corresponding assessment. Instructor guides and associated resources are organized with corresponding assessments into an IDEALS module. Each file of a module is available for download by approved instructors.








IDEALS resources and predecessor design education materials have been developed with support from the National Science Foundation under grants DUE 9455158, 9973034, 0003291, 0404924, 0717561, and 0919248.
